We had a 2001 Golf; absolutely loved it. Beautifully designed and executed for a 15K car. The blue dash lights! The cupholders!
We put 65k miles on it in two years, with only $400 worth of repairs (hole in rubber throttle intake), then sold it for $10.5K.
My mother's had a 1999 Passat for 4 years with zero non-maintenance issues.
If I had a garage, I'd buy a new GTI in a heartbeat. Their turbo is a pretty sweet engine; sort of a lump in the normally aspirated version.
I suspect that VW's are like Saabs in that if you keep up with the maintenance, they're pretty good. However, there have been an awful lot of Jettas/Passats bought by people who expect them to be like Hondas or Toyotas in terms of reliability, ie you can skip a few oil changes/scheduled maintenace -- with the predictable results.
Not a big fan of the new Jetta/Passat styling. I think VW's high point may have come and gone; the Phaeton and V8 Passats are pretty pointless.
